About ZELP ZELP is an agricultural technology company committed to creating a sustainable future for agriculture - one that meets the needs of present and future generations, promoting human and environmental health, animal welfare, and social and economic equity. Our first focus is to develop and scale technology that measures and mitigates methane emissions in the livestock industry. Today, 1.3 billion people rely on the industry for their livelihoods and food security. However, it is the single biggest human-driven source of methane emissions globally, emitting more than both the oil & gas industry and the coal industry. The deployment of our technologies on a global scale has the potential to drive half the global methane reduction needed by 2030, and to transform the beef and dairy industries. ZELP was an inaugural winner of the Terra Carta Design Lab, and has received funding and support from the European Commission, Innovate UK, The Global Methane Hub and the Gates Foundation . Role Summary Join us as our Production Technician, where you will play a critical role in the assembly, repair, testing, and quality assurance of our innovative agricultural technology devices. Operating within a fast-paced, light assembly environment, you will execute detailed manufacturing processes, ensuring all products meet ZELP’s rigorous standards for performance and reliability. IMPORTNAT NOTE: This is a contract role for 6 months, working 5 days per week in office. We have a strong preference for individuals who can start immediately. Main Responsibilities Execute assembly and manufacturing processes for ZELP's agricultural technology devices, adhering to established work instructions and blueprints. Perform quality assurance checks, functional testing, and calibration on completed and in-process products to ensure compliance with ZELP's performance and reliability standards Contribute to the repair or modification of used devices Maintain a clean, organized, and safe working environment, strictly following all safety protocols and 5S standards. Help to maintain and check production equipment Update production, test and quality records in online tools Contribute to the development of new manufacturing processes Requirements Required >2 years experience in a light assembly or manufacturing environment, preferably with electronic or complex mechanical devices. Proven ability to read and interpret technical drawings, schematics, and work instructions (WIs). Proficient with common hand and power tools, and precision measurement instruments.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with experience in diagnosing and repairing electromechanical assemblies. A commitment to quality and attention to detail; able to perform repetitive tasks while maintaining high quality standards. Reliable time management skills and the ability to meet customer driven deadlines Basic computer skills Eligibility to work in the UK with strong English language proficiency. Nice to have / advantages Formal engineering or relevant comparable qualification (NVQ, City & Guilds, HNC or equivalent). Familiarity with lean manufacturing principles and continuous improvement methodologies. Experience contributing to the design or implementation of new processes
